Heavy rainfall can pose significant challenges, especially for commercial properties with large roof surfaces that channel substantial runoff. Homeowners and business owners alike want to ensure that their gutter systems can efficiently direct water away from the structure, avoiding issues like water intrusion, foundation erosion, or landscape damage.

The problems associated with inadequate drainage during heavy rainfalls often involve overflowing gutters, water pooling around the property, and potential structural damage. When gutters cannot handle high volumes of water, it can lead to leaks, basement flooding, or even compromised building integrity over time. Many property owners plan upgrades or replacements to improve drainage capacity, especially in areas prone to frequent storms. Installing or maintaining commercial galvanized gutters is a common solution because of their strength and resistance to corrosion, making them suitable for handling the increased water flow during heavy rain events.

Certain types of properties are more likely to require heavy-duty gutter systems like commercial galvanized gutters. These include large retail centers, warehouses, industrial facilities, and multi-story office buildings. Such properties typically have extensive roof areas that collect significant runoff, making efficient drainage critical to prevent water-related issues. Even some high-end residential properties with expansive roofs may opt for galvanized gutters to ensure durability and reliable performance during stormy weather.
